American Fugitive: The Truth About Hassan

American Fugitive: The Truth About Hassan (2006)

  • 28% of users liked it
    (363 ratings)

This is the story of Hassan, an African American who, in 1980, in Washington, allegedly acting on a fatwa issued by the Ayatollah Khomeini, assassinated the Shah's representative to the United States, Ali Akbar Tabatabai. Since then, he has been wanted by the FBI and has lived in exile in Iran.
